ChatGPT的开发逻辑

简介

ChatGPT是一种基于大规模预训练的生成式对话模型,具有强大的文本生成能力。本文将深入探讨ChatGPT的开发逻辑,包括其结构和实现细节。

ChatGPT结构

ChatGPT的架构主要分为以下几个部分:

  • 输入处理:接收用户输入的文本
  • 预训练模型:基于Transformer架构的深度神经网络
  • 解码器:根据上下文生成响应

ChatGPT通过预训练和微调来学习语言模型,能够根据上下文生成连贯的回复。

ChatGPT实现

ChatGPT的开发逻辑涉及以下几个步骤:

  • 数据收集:获取对话数据集
  • 数据预处理:清洗、标记对话数据
  • 模型构建:选择Transformer架构,进行预训练
  • 微调模型:使用特定领域数据进行微调
  • 部署上线:将模型部署为API接口

ChatGPT的实现过程需要深入理解自然语言处理和深度学习知识,同时具备数据处理和部署能力。

常见问题

ChatGPT是如何生成文本的?

ChatGPT基于预训练模型,通过学习大量文本数据建立语言模型,根据上下文预测下一个单词或短语。

ChatGPT适用于哪些场景?

ChatGPT适用于对话系统、客服机器人、智能助手等多种场景,能够生成具有逻辑性和连贯性的文本回复。

ChatGPT如何提高生成文本的质量?

可以通过增加训练数据、调整模型超参数、进行精细微调等方式来提高ChatGPT生成文本的质量。

ChatGPT有哪些局限性?

ChatGPT在处理长文本、理解复杂语义、保持对话一致性等方面仍存在一定局限性,需要结合针对性的优化方法。

通过本文的介绍,相信读者对ChatGPT的开发逻辑有了更清晰的理解,能够更好地应用于实际项目中。

正文完